Lines Matching refs:child
81 for (const auto &child : entry.GetChilds()) { in Combine() local
82 if (!child->IsFile()) { in Combine()
83 cerr << "Error:" << child->GetFilePath().GetPath() << " not file" << endl; in Combine()
86 if (child->GetFilePath().GetFilename() == ID_DEFINED_FILE) { in Combine()
89 if (!LoadResourceItem(child->GetFilePath().GetPath())) { in Combine()
138 for (const auto &child : entry.GetChilds()) { in ScanSubResources() local
139 if (!ResourceUtil::IslegalPath(child->GetFilePath().GetFilename())) { in ScanSubResources()
142 if (!ScanIegalResources(child->GetFilePath().GetPath(), outputPath)) { in ScanSubResources()
159 for (const auto &child : entry.GetChilds()) { in ScanSubLimitkeyResources() local
160 string limitKey = child->GetFilePath().GetFilename(); in ScanSubLimitkeyResources()
161 if (ResourceUtil::IsIgnoreFile(limitKey, child->IsFile())) { in ScanSubLimitkeyResources()
166 if (!ScanRawFiles(child->GetFilePath().GetPath(), outputPath)) { in ScanSubLimitkeyResources()
172 if (child->IsFile()) { in ScanSubLimitkeyResources()
173 cerr << "Error: " << child->GetFilePath().GetPath() << " not directory" << endl; in ScanSubLimitkeyResources()
177 if (!ScanLimitKey(child, limitKey, outputPath)) { in ScanSubLimitkeyResources()
190 for (const auto &child : entry.GetChilds()) { in ScanIegalResources() local
191 if (!ScanSingleFile(child->GetFilePath().GetPath(), outputPath)) { in ScanIegalResources()
207 for (const auto &child : entry->GetChilds()) { in ScanLimitKey() local
208 string fileCuster = child->GetFilePath().GetFilename(); in ScanLimitKey()
209 if (ResourceUtil::IsIgnoreFile(fileCuster, child->IsFile())) { in ScanLimitKey()
213 if (child->IsFile()) { in ScanLimitKey()
214 cerr << "Error: " << child->GetFilePath().GetPath() << " not directory" << endl; in ScanLimitKey()
220 … cerr << "Error: invalid resType." << NEW_LINE_PATH << child->GetFilePath().GetPath() << endl; in ScanLimitKey()
224 …DirectoryInfo directoryInfo = { limitKey, fileCuster, child->GetFilePath().GetPath(), keyParams, r… in ScanLimitKey()
225 if (!ScanFiles(child, directoryInfo, outputPath)) { in ScanLimitKey()
236 for (const auto &child : entry->GetChilds()) { in ScanFiles() local
237 string filename = child->GetFilePath().GetFilename(); in ScanFiles()
238 if (ResourceUtil::IsIgnoreFile(filename, child->IsFile())) { in ScanFiles()
242 if (!child->IsFile()) { in ScanFiles()
243 cerr << "Error: '" << child->GetFilePath().GetPath() << "' not file." << endl; in ScanFiles()
247 FileInfo fileInfo = {directoryInfo, child->GetFilePath().GetPath(), filename}; in ScanFiles()
409 for (const auto &child : entry.GetChilds()) { in ScanRawFiles() local
410 string filename = child->GetFilePath().GetFilename(); in ScanRawFiles()
411 if (ResourceUtil::IsIgnoreFile(filename, child->IsFile())) { in ScanRawFiles()
416 if (child->IsFile()) { in ScanRawFiles()
417 ret = WriteRawFile(child->GetFilePath().GetPath(), outputPath); in ScanRawFiles()
419 ret = ScanRawFiles(child->GetFilePath().GetPath(), outputPath); in ScanRawFiles()